Caring for a Doll
Practice nurturing by feeding, rocking, and dressing a baby doll.
What You'll Need
- 1Baby doll
- 2Doll bottle or blanket
What You'll Need
Baby doll and accessories
How to Play
Give child a doll.
Model caring actions.
Encourage gentle behavior.
Practice feeding and soothing.
Age Adaptation Tips
Toddlers learn through repetition. Keep it simple, expect mess, and let them explore at their own pace. Demonstrate first, then let them try.
